Webguanine, an organic compound belonging to the purine group, a class of compounds with a characteristic two-ringed structure, composed of carbon and nitrogen atoms, and … WebAdenine and guanine are purines, meaning that their structures contain two fused carbon-nitrogen rings. Cytosine and thymine, in contrast, are pyrimidines and have a single carbon-nitrogen ring. The … WebThe purine bases most commonly involved in these adducts are guanines; however, adducts involving one guanine and one adenine are also found. The formation of these adducts causes the purines to become destacked and the DNA helix to become kinked, as shown in Figure 3. Figure 3.

Guanine (symbol G or Gua) is one of the four main nucleobases found in the nucleic acids DNA and RNA, the others being adenine, cytosine, and thymine (uracil in RNA). In DNA, guanine is paired with cytosine. The guanine nucleoside is called guanosine. With the formula C5H5N5O, guanine is a derivative of purine, … See more Guanine, along with adenine and cytosine, is present in both DNA and RNA, whereas thymine is usually seen only in DNA, and uracil only in RNA. Webguanine (G) pairs with cytosine (C). That is because these particular pairs fit exactly to form very effective hydrogen bonds with each other. It is these hydrogen bonds which hold the two chains together. The base pairs fit together as follows. The A-T base pair: The G-C base pair: A final structure for DNA showing the important bits

WebGuanine and adenine are purines. The phosphate group of one nucleotide bonds covalently with the sugar molecule of the next nucleotide, and so on, forming a long polymer of nucleotide monomers. Within a double-stranded DNA molecule, cytosine bases on one strand pair with … under armour hustle 3.0 backpack whiteWebAdenine and guanine are purine bases. These are structures composed of a 5-sided and 6-sided ring. Cytosine and thymine are pyrimidines which are structures composed of a single six-sided ring. Adenine always binds to thymine, while cytosine and guanine always bind to one another.
